Er... the scrum specific ceremonies are supposed to be a starting point for a team. The point of retros is to adapt your process to the team's needs as you go. So if your experience of standups, plannings, retros etc is bad it is by definition because they were doing bullshit scrum and not adapting.

Scrum and all agile processes are owned by the development team (including the PO). If they're imposing a cost and not bringing value to the developers, you're supposed to change them.
